Description: Join REI and Bayou Land Conservancy for the largest, single-day volunteer event for public lands in the United States. Little Cypress Creek Preserve is prime public land owned by Harris County, open to the public for hiking, biking, and equestrian use. Click here for more details about this preserve, managed and permanently protected by Bayou Land Conservancy.

We will have activities for the whole family including trail blazing, mulching trees, learning about water quality, and “Leave No Trace”.

Bring gloves, hat, sunscreen, water bottle, shovels, clippers, and wheelbarrows.
